Objective:
You will produce a travel presentation in google that describes your travel
destination (Ex: a high-class resort, an amusement park, sports arena, etc.)
which should be modeled after a plant cell. You must accurately
describe/paste/draw and explain at least 7 attractions/amenities/points of
interest that are found in your travel destination (each represents an
organelle found in the type of cell you are modeling your destination after).
Use the list below for the organelles and justify how the
attractions/amenities/points of interest represent their functions in a cell.
You may use google draw, paint or any other graphic program if you wish to
draw your organelles / images or go the web and search for images for your
presentation.
A started template has been proved for you in google classroom. You may
modify this template anyway you wish. For example maybe you want to
change the theme, layouts, type, color, or size of font.

 Example: If I were describing a cell to be like a castle, I would describe the
gate around the castle as a wall with a drawbridge that control what goes
in and out(description) and explain how the cell membrane helps the cell
to control what enters and exits the cell (analogy for the cell membrane)
